What is a Biometrics Identity Intelligence Analyst job?

A Biometrics Identity Intelligence Analyst collects, analyzes, and interprets biometric data—such as fingerprints, facial recognition, and iris scans—to support identity verification and intelligence operations. They work with law enforcement, military, and intelligence agencies to identify persons of interest, detect fraudulent identities, and enhance security measures. Analysts use specialized software and databases to compare biometric data against known records, ensuring accurate identification. This role requires expertise in forensic science, data analysis, and cybersecurity to assess threats and prevent identity fraud.

What are some typical daily responsibilities of a Biometrics Identity Intelligence Analyst?

As a Biometrics Identity Intelligence Analyst, your daily responsibilities often include analyzing biometric data from various sources, verifying identities using specialized software, and preparing detailed intelligence reports for investigators or decision-makers. You may also collaborate with law enforcement or security agencies to cross-reference biometric matches and support security operations. Other tasks often involve maintaining accurate records, monitoring system integrity, and ensuring compliance with privacy regulations. This dynamic role requires both independent analysis and frequent team collaboration to deliver timely and accurate intelligence.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Biometrics Identity Intelligence Analyst position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Biometrics Identity Intelligence Analyst, you need expertise in data analysis, biometrics technologies (such as fingerprint, facial, and iris recognition), and intelligence gathering, typically supported by a degree in a related field like computer science, cybersecurity, or criminal justice. Familiarity with biometric databases, analysis software (like ABIS or Cogent), and relevant certifications such as CompTIA Security+ or Certified Biometrics Professional is valuable. Strong att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ication skills help analysts interpret and relay complex information with accuracy. These skills are vital for accurately assessing identity information, ensuring security, and enabling informed decision-making in law enforcement, government, or private sector roles.

Essential Responsibilities:
As an Identity Intelligence Analyst, you will be responsible for producing all-source Identity Intelligence (I2) analysis and intelligence products in support of global missions and customers. You will apply an understanding of I2 tradecraft to produce analysis focused on the full range of unique identifying human characteristics and modalities to include, but not limited to, fingerprints, deoxyribonucleic acid (DNA), iris scans, voiceprints, facial recognition features, and behavior for the purposes of identifying and tracking persons and networks. This includes fusing identity attributes, such as biographical, biological, behavioral, contextual, and reputational information related to individuals and intelligence associated with those attributes, to identify and assess threats of individuals and networks, their capabilities and capacity, centers of gravity, objectives, intent, and potential courses of action.
